Royal Bank of Canada (RBC) has launched a fully integrated
mobile banking app for select smartphones.

The bank said that according to a recent survey by market
research company Ipsos Reid on behalf of RBC, 44% of Canadian’s
were interested in mobile banking.

For 69%, convenience was the top priority to use m-banking
service, but 24% stated that they were concerned about security in
m-banking.

James McGuire, vice president, digital strategy & experience
at RBC, said that RBC was building on its existing m-banking
services, available since 2008.

“Our new integrated apps leverage the capability of the device
to create a simple and easy to use experience,” he said.

 “We are taking convenience and control to a new level by
providing customers with the ability to stay connected with their
finances on their schedule.”

McGuire added that the bank provides customers with the same
safety and security guarantee offered with the bank’s online
banking services.

 “If an unauthorized transaction is conducted through an
RBC mobile banking service, clients will be reimbursed for any
resulting losses to those accounts.”

The RBC mobile app allows clients to access services such
as:

  • View account balances for all personal and business
    accounts;
  • View account details for accounts such as credit lines, credit
    cards; mortgages and loans;
  • Pay bills for all existing online banking payees;
  • View transaction history and payment history;
  • Transfer funds between all RBC accounts;
  • Send internet email money transfers;
  • Send third-party payments;
  • Locate RBC branches and ATMs.
